When discovering accounts, look for creators who mention consent, enrichment, veterinary care, adoption or rescue support, and a willingness to let a cat opt out of filming. If you post your own cat, keep location details modest, remove collar tags or documents from close-up images, and avoid revealing a predictable routine that could affect household privacy. Use comments thoughtfully. Do not demand access to an animal, diagnose a cat from a clip, or encourage a creator to repeat a stressful moment for engagement.
